**Ticket: Config drift in Scanwick barcode integration**

For future maintainers: the settings governing the Scanwick scanner bridge on the warehouse floor nodes have drifted from source control. Someone adjusted the decode timeout and retry behavior directly on the devices during the inventory crunch in March, and those changes were never committed. Symptom: intermittent double-scans on the packing line. Before reconciling, note that the nodes are presently running with the following configuration.

deployment values, hafop-fahag:
wenael:
  pin: 9737
  metrics_host: metrics.wenael.lumicsys.internal
  tenant: holwyn
  seal: seal_b99b9847

== Marketing Budget Cut — Managers Only ==

Quick heads-up for finance: the Pellington campaign budget is being trimmed by roughly 18% starting next quarter. Paid channels take most of the hit; the Wrenfall event series survives intact. Please reclassify the freed-up spend under the contingency line rather than general savings — Dara will explain why in the review call. The confidential reasoning sits right below this.

confidential, bawip-fahap: Gross margin on Ulaael came in at 5 percent against a plan of 10 percent. Only 5 of the 100 pilot accounts renewed Ulaael, so a churn review is set for July 1.

Key ceremony checklist — ChalkSolve timetable solver

[ ] Step 7: Rotate the signing key for the ChalkSolve constraint engine. Two custodians from the platform team must be present; the third witness joins remotely. Verify the new key fingerprint against the ceremony log before sealing the old key in the offline archive. Once both custodians confirm, unseal the escrow envelope and read back the recovery passphrase, which is recorded as:

vault phrase of yaguf-hahaf = druath-holix

# Currency Rounding — Env Vars (On-Call)

Quickfix notes for the Lurella FX service. Rounding drift comes from `FX_PRECISION` being set to 2 instead of 6; intermediate conversions must keep 6 decimals. Check `ROUNDING_MODE=bankers` — anything else causes ledger mismatches in the Ostbridge reconciler. If totals are off by cents, restart the converter after correcting precision, then rerun the nightly reconcile job. The reconciler also needs its signing credential in the env file, declared immediately after this line.

sealed setting: ARCHIVE_KEY3=c1f